Summary

Automatic Translation

在这里,我们提出了一个新颖的利用生物发光记者-imaging方法。这种方法使用的稠构建GFP-水母发光蛋白,其结合 Ca 2+并发光,省去了光激发。显著此方法允许长时间连续成像,获得脑深部的结构和高时间分辨率。
